The Firm

XTX Markets is a leading algorithmic trading firm which uses state-of-the-art machine learning technology to produce price forecasts for over 50,000 financial instruments across equities, fixed income, currencies, commodities, and crypto. It uses those forecasts to trade on exchanges and alternative trading venues, and to offer differentiated liquidity directly to clients worldwide. The firm trades over $250bn a day across 35 countries and has over 300 employees based in London, Singapore, New York, Paris, Bristol, Mumbai, Yerevan and Kajaani.

We leverage the talent of our team, modern computational techniques, and state-of-the-art research infrastructure to analyse large data sets across markets quickly and efficiently, maximizing the effectiveness of our proprietary trading algorithms. We are actively seeking new methods and ideas. The models that drive our trading strategies have evolved considerably over the last 10 years, from econometric methods that gave our company its name, to trees, to neural networks, to modern deep learning architectures.

XTX Markets has an unrivalled level of computational resources in the trading industry, with a growing research cluster currently containing over 25,000 GPUs with 650 petabytes of usable storage. Teams across the firm include world-class researchers, developers and technologists with backgrounds in pure math, programming, physics, computer science and machine learning. The firm is also constructing a large-scale data centre in Finland to future-proof its significant computational capabilities.

The Role

XTX is seeking an experienced engineer to support our ML Performance and AI Acceleration function. You will be working in a small and highly technical team at extremely high- and low-levels of abstraction to dramatically increase the performance of XTX's training and inference platforms. The remit is wide, and you should expect to be challenged.

We are not just writing CUDA code. Amongst other things, you will be working on a sophisticated optimising compiler for a variety of accelerated computing platforms. You should be proficient in memory hierarchies, degrees of parallelism, microarchitectural nuances on instruction dispatch rates and irregular bitwidth numerics. You will also be expected to assist in the design of novel hardware architectures for accelerating our models, mapping AI models from JAX graphs to transistors.
